Fire destroys family home in Transfer



TRANSFER, Pa. -- Fire of undetermined origin destroyed a split-level house at 107 19th St. overnight.
Phil Steele, Transfer fire chief, said the blaze broke out around 3:30 a.m. in the two-car garage at the home of Marilyn Edney and her son, Matt.
The blaze was discovered by neighbors, who heard explosions coming from the garage. Steele said the blasts were probably from acetylene and oxygen tanks stored there.
The Edneys had house guests overnight, but everyone was able to get out safely, Steele said.
Firefighters arrive
The garage side of the house was fully involved in flames when firefighters reached the scene, and the blaze spread through the house, he said.
Cleanup operations were hampered when a thunderstorm passed through around 6:30 a.m., Steele said.
There were no injuries, and a damage estimate wasn't available.
